Hacktron logo

Hacktron

Hacktron AI

Freemium

An AI security engineer that reviews every pull request, traces exploitable vulnerabilities and proves them with a working exploit before code ships.

Key features

  • Exploit-Proven PR Review: Reviews every pull and merge request on GitHub, GitLab or Bitbucket and only reports a finding when it can attach a working exploit demonstrating real impact.
  • Attacker-Path Taint Tracing: Indexes the codebase and traces tainted input through call paths to determine what an attacker can actually reach, rather than pattern-matching on syntax.
  • Fix with AI in the Thread: Delivers a remediation prompt and suggested diff inside the pull request comment so the fix happens where the review already is.
  • Security Automations: Set trigger conditions once and Hacktron verifies, fixes and tests every matching finding, then notifies the team in Slack or email.
  • Whitebox Pentests: Launches a full-scope assessment that deploys a sandbox, builds a call graph, maps the attack surface and validates exploits, delivering an audit-ready SOC 2 or ISO 27001 report in hours instead of weeks.
  • Versioned Project Rules: A .hacktron/rules.md file lives and versions with your code, encoding which paths are high risk and which findings to suppress, cutting false positives without going blind to real bugs.
  • Threat Models from Your Documents: Upload architecture notes, security policies or past pentest reports and Hacktron builds and updates a versioned threat model for the application.
  • Triage as Training: Every finding you accept, dismiss or downgrade teaches the system that codebase's threat model, so reviews sharpen the longer it stays embedded.
  • MCP and REST API Access: Pull findings into Cursor, Claude Code or Codex over MCP to analyse and fix, or build custom workflows on the REST API, plus Jira and Linear ticket creation.

Best for

  • Pre-Merge Vulnerability Gating: Catching an IDOR or injection introduced by a pull request before it reaches production, with the exploit attached so nobody debates severity.
  • Replacing Annual Pentests: Running continuous whitebox assessments instead of relying on a once-a-year engagement that misses everything shipped in between.
  • SOC 2 and ISO 27001 Evidence: Producing an audit-ready penetration test report in hours to satisfy a compliance deadline or a customer security review.
  • Cutting Scanner Alert Fatigue: Replacing a noisy SAST queue with findings that come with proof, so the security team spends its time on real issues.
  • Scaling a Small Security Team: Giving one or two security engineers coverage across every repository and every developer's pull requests.
  • Dependency Supply-Chain Checks: Scanning a lock file for malicious packages before they land in the build.
  • Fixing Findings from Your Editor: Pulling confirmed vulnerabilities into Claude Code or Cursor over MCP and remediating them without leaving the IDE.

Janitor AI logo

Janitor AI

Janitor AI / JanitorAI.com

Free

Web-based platform for scripted, character-driven roleplay chats powered by large language model backends.

Key features

  • Script-Based Roleplay: Enables creation and execution of scripted character roleplays with custom prompts, behaviors, and branching conversation logic to shape character responses.
  • Character Hosting and Sharing: Hosts user-created character pages and dialogues so other users can discover, load, and interact with predefined characters.
  • OpenAI/API Backend Integration: Uses external LLM backends (e.g., ChatGPT/OpenAI API) for generation, requiring API connectivity and subject to provider rate limits and account restrictions.
  • Low-Moderation Environment: Operates with minimal content moderation, allowing broad creative expression and experimental content but increasing content-safety risks.
  • Web Chat Interface: Provides a browser-based chat UI optimized for interactive roleplay with characters and scripted scenarios.
  • Third-Party Extensibility: Strong community ecosystem including scrapers, proxies, and integrations to export characters, automate interactions, or route traffic around regional or rate limits.

Best for

  • Interactive Storytelling: Run multi-turn, character-driven narratives where authors script personalities and responses to create immersive roleplay sessions.
  • Character Prompt Development: Design and iterate on character prompts and behaviors to tune personality, tone, and response patterns for entertainment or testing.
  • Content Extraction and Backup: Use community scrapers to export character definitions and conversation scripts for local analysis or preservation.
  • Bypassing Regional/Rate Limits: Employ third-party proxies or IP-rotation tools to maintain access and performance when facing regional blocks or API rate limits.
  • Rapid Prototyping of Conversational Agents: Prototype persona-driven chatbots by composing scripted characters and testing interactions in a live web interface.
  • Community Sharing and Discovery: Share notable characters publicly so others can load, rate, and continue conversations for collaborative roleplay.
